titleOfInvention Photopolymerizable resin composition, photopolymerizable resin composition for protective film for color filter, and cured material thereof
abstract PURPOSE: To obtain a photopolymerizable resin composition which can easily form a fine pattern and has good heat resistance and adhesiveness by mixing a specified compound and a copolymer of glycidyl methacrylate and a specified fluorine compound. n CONSTITUTION: A photopolymerizable resin composition which contains a copolymer (having an epoxy equivalent of 200 to 3,000) of glycidyl methacrylate with a fluorinated compound containing ethylenically unsaturated groups (e.g. a copolymer obtained by copolymerizing glycidyl methacrylate of, e.g. formula I or II with a fluorinated compound containing ethylenically unsaturated groups in the presence of a polymerization initiator); and a compound of formula III (wherein n is 1 or 2; a is 4 or 6) (e.g. a compound of formula IV or V). When applied to a color filter, this composition does not extract the dye, can easily form a fine pattern, and can give a protective film (cured film) having good heat resistance and adhesiveness. n COPYRIGHT: (C)1992,JPO&Japio
